Overview

Accounting standards affecting not-for-profit (NPF) organizations have become increasingly complex, and, as a result, a great deal of confusing exists as to how to properly account for certain transactions unique to these organizations. This course will clarify proper accounting and reporting for these troubling areas. This event may be a rebroadcast of a live event and the instructor will be available to answer your questions during the event.

Highlights

The major topics that will be covered in this class include:

  • Determining whether a transaction is a revenue versus a gain or an expense versus a loss and why that is important for proper financial reporting
  • Clarifications related to agency transactions, including when variance power is present
  • New definitions and requirements related to contributed services and gifts in kind
  • Comparing the proper reporting for comparative versus summarized financial reporting
  • Clarifications regarding the options available for reporting special events
  • A greater understanding of the unique features of the statement of cash flows for NFPs
  • Clarifications related to joint costs and their allocation

Leader Bios

Dan Bradley, AICPA

Daniel W. Bradley, CPA, is a principal with regional accounting firm Young, Oaks, Brown and Company in Altoona, Pa. He is also an adjunct associate professor at Saint Francis College in Loretto, Pa., where he is a past recipient of the continuing education’s Instructor of the Year award. Bradley is a member of the Pennsylvania Institute of CPA’s Local Government Accounting and Auditing Committee, is past president of his IMA chapter and serves as a member of the Executive Committee of the Pennsylvania Economy League. He is also a past recipient of the AICPA’s Outstanding Instructor award.
